Kevin Feige is opening about Robert Downey Jr re-joining the MCU in a different role.

The 61-year-old actor, of course, first starred as Iron Man in the Marvel Cinematic Universe, but now, he’ll be playing villain Doctor Victor Von Doom in the upcoming Avengers: Doomsday.

While attending 2026 CinemaCon last week, Kevin explained why the actor was recast as a villain in the next Avengers film, which is part of Phase Six.

“He is ingrained in the fabric of the MCU for obvious reasons, and we would talk about when and how and if there could be a return,” Kevin told Entertainment Weekly.

The idea for Robert to play Doctor Doom came about three and a half years ago.

“At the time, [Downey] was on his way to winning the Academy Award for Oppenheimer and there was every story about ‘the greatest actor in the world,’ and we thought, ‘This could be it. Let’s do it,’” Kevin added. “It’s our universe. It’s a multiverse. We can do whatever the heck we want. He played the most iconic hero. Let’s have him play the most iconic villain.”

Avengers: Doomsday is set to hit theaters on December 18th, and another actor just confirmed they are reprising their MCU role!
